Fearless (gamer)
Lee Eui-seok (), also known as Fearless, is a South Korean former professional ''Overwatch'' tank player. He began his ''Overwatch'' career playing for South Korean team Element Mystic in Korean Overwatch Contenders. Lee signed with the Shanghai Dragons of the Overwatch League (OWL) inaugural season but did not win a single match in his time there. After being sent to Team CC in Overwatch Contenders in 2019, he rejoined the Dragons for the 2020 season, where he won two midseason tournaments. Lee signed with the Dallas Fuel for the 2021 season, where he picked up his third midseason tournament title. In the 2022 season, he won the Overwatch League Grand Finals and was named the Grand Finals MVP. He was signed by the Houston Outlaws for the 2023 season and once again reached the Grand Finals but ultimately finished in second place. 2021 Overwatch League Season
The 2021 Overwatch League season was the fourth season of the Overwatch League (OWL), a professional esports league for the video game ''Overwatch''. The regular season began on April 16, 2021, and concluded on August 21. The season featured four midseason tournaments throughout the regular season along with a new point system for season playoff seeding. Similar to the 2020 season, teams are split into two geographical regions. Due to the COVID-19 pandemic, most matches were played online, with the exception of several live events throughout the season. The season marks the second year of the Overwatch League's broadcast partnership with YouTube, their third with Sport1, and their first with Bilibili. The postseason began on September 4 with two regional play-in tournaments acting as qualifiers for the season playoffs. Kim "Geguri" Se-yeon
Kim Se-yeon (, born June 26, 1999), better known as Geguri (), is a South Korean professional ''Overwatch'' player who most recently played for the Shanghai Dragons of the Overwatch League. Kim received international attention for the precision of her computer mouse movements; following an incident in 2016 in which other professional players accused her of using aim assist software, she proved her ability in a monitored studio and was signed to EHOME Spear, a professional team that ultimately disbanded without participation in the first-division APEX tournament. After a short stint with ROX Orcas, she signed with the Dragons in 2018 to become the first female player of the Overwatch League and was later named one of ''Time'' 2019 "Next Generation Leaders." 2018 Overwatch League Season
The 2018 Overwatch League season was the inaugural season for the Overwatch League, an esports league based on the video game ''Overwatch'' which began on January 10, 2018. Regular season play continued through June 16, 2018, while post-season play ran from July 11–28, 2018. The London Spitfire won the Grand Finals over the Philadelphia Fusion to become the League champions, with the Spitfire's Park "Profit" Jun-young named the Finals MVP. An All-Star Weekend was held following the post-season from August 25–26, 2018. Schedule The season's format and schedule were announced in November 2017. The inaugural regular season ran from January 10 to June 17, 2018, broken out into four stages. Each stage lasted five weeks, with a one-week break between each stages. Each regular season week featured twelve games, three matches per day from Wednesday to Saturday, with each team having played in two games that week.
